Ian Orwin & Kath Millar genealogy pages
Our family trees, its the branches, shoots & roots that make us who we are.
First Name:  Last Name: 
[Advanced Search]  [Surnames]
Rachel Shepherd

Rachel Shepherd

Female

Generations:      Standard    |    Compact    |    Vertical    |    Text    |    Register

Generation: 1

  1. 1.  Rachel ShepherdRachel Shepherd

    Other Events:

    • _UID: 259F82AC0A594CE2992F5900DA682AAFBF78

    Family/Spouse: John Gallacher. [Group Sheet] [Family Chart]

    Children:
    1. 2. Margaret Gallacher  Descendancy chart to this point


Generation: 2

  1. 2.  Margaret GallacherMargaret Gallacher Descendancy chart to this point (1.Rachel1)

    Margaret married William Hall Ross [Group Sheet] [Family Chart]

    Children:
    1. 3. Andrew William Hope Ross  Descendancy chart to this point
    2. 4. John James Ross  Descendancy chart to this point


Generation: 3

  1. 3.  Andrew William Hope RossAndrew William Hope Ross Descendancy chart to this point (2.Margaret2, 1.Rachel1)

  2. 4.  John James RossJohn James Ross Descendancy chart to this point (2.Margaret2, 1.Rachel1)